Output 1041090c28be3b658a54537ee324ea6fdf24d0d995f8ad9de86a664052d3221e:4

value
288214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c5c058d12687e6f1648872326facef2c992f412 OP_EQUAL
address
3EVAmBKPPWPVMxHywK9t5mfazQfANooTfy
transaction
1041090c28be3b658a54537ee324ea6fdf24d0d995f8ad9de86a664052d3221e
confirmations
122978
spent
true